Red Bull’s RB21: Verstappen Expresses Concerns and Optimism for F1 2025 Season

While optimism radiates from the Verstappen camp regarding the Red Bull RB21, there’s an undercurrent of apprehension, especially from Jos Verstappen, Max’s father. The stakes are high for Max Verstappen, who aims to clinch his fifth consecutive World Championship. Verstappen’s success hinges on the RB21 living up to its expectations, performing better than its predecessor, and solidifying Red Bull’s standing in the racing world.

The past seasons have seen Verstappen emerge as a dominant force, securing the 2022 and 2023 championships and persevering through a mid-season performance slump to clinch his fourth Drivers’ Championship. Verstappen navigated a 10-race winless streak to secure the title two rounds early, shrugging off the pressure from McLaren’s Lando Norris.

However, as the points return to zero, the anticipation for the 2025 F1 season escalates. The 24-round season sees Red Bull, McLaren, Ferrari, and Mercedes vying for the championship, setting the stage for what could be a classic F1 season. This year marks the end of the current F1 regulations, with a new set of rules for chassis and power units expected in 2026, potentially reshuffling the pecking order.

Rumours have linked Verstappen with Mercedes and Aston Martin, who will take over Honda’s power from Red Bull in 2026. Verstappen’s contract with Red Bull, which extends until 2028, contains a performance-related clause, as confirmed by Red Bull’s senior advisor Helmut Marko and team principal Christian Horner.

The RB21 is the first Red Bull car since their RB2 that lacks the touch of F1 design maestro Adrian Newey. Instead, Pierre Waché is leading the design of Red Bull’s latest challenger following Newey’s departure to Aston Martin. The question on everyone’s lips, including Jos Verstappen, is whether Red Bull can continue to excel in the post-Newey era.

In an interview with RaceXpress, Jos Verstappen expressed his anxieties. “It’s all new, and we don’t know what the others are up to,” he said. “We are waiting to see how the test goes next week. It’s crucial that Red Bull has produced a good car. If they don’t, I worry about the future. We’re optimistic, but we need to see progress.”

Verstappen’s feedback after a disappointing 2024 Italian Grand Prix was seen as a catalyst for Red Bull’s recovery. When quizzed at the F1 75 season-launch event in London about whether the RB21 can rectify the weaknesses, Verstappen remained non-committal. “We’re working on it, trying to achieve a better balance and maybe change a few approaches. Only time will tell how much we have improved,” he said.

In response to whether the RB21 felt better in the simulator than its predecessor, Verstappen said, “I haven’t spent much time on the sim. I’d rather wait until I’ve driven the real thing.” As the world awaits the unveiling of the Red Bull RB21, the question remains: Will it be a game-changer for Max Verstappen and Red Bull? Only time will tell.
